数据分组创建分组过滤分组分组和排序SELECT子句顺序 创建分组分组是在SELECT语句的GROUP BY子句中建立的。看一个例子输入SELECT vend_id,COUNT(*) AS num_prods
FROM products
GROUP BY vend_id;输出+---------+-----------+
| vend_id | num_prods |
+---------+---
转载
2024-04-03 20:06:14
105阅读
分组查询之前学习聚合函数,知道聚合函数在默认情况下,将会把所有的记录当成一组,让我们在对列求值,计算时更方便了一些。但是,在某些情况下,我们需要显式地对记录进行分组,使用的是group by [column1,column2…]。这样,查询结果将会根据group by后面的字段,将值相同的记录分成一组。举个例子,我有一份管理学生信息的表,这时候我想查一下男生和女生各多少人,男生总分最高是谁等等,我
转载
2024-05-15 06:52:22
64阅读
# MySQL 多统计分组指南
在数据分析和处理过程中,MySQL是一种极为有效的工具,而多统计分组概念在分析数据时尤为重要。通过合理使用多重统计功能,我们可以对数据库中的数据进行分组和汇总,从而洞悉数据的内部规律。本文将一步步指导你如何在MySQL中实现多统计分组,适合刚入行的小白。
## 整体流程
我们将通过以下几个步骤来实现多统计分组:
| 步骤 | 内容说明
# MySQL统计分组总数的实现方法
## 概述
在MySQL数据库中,统计分组总数是一项常见的操作。它用于根据指定的字段将数据分组,并统计每个分组中的记录总数。本文将向你介绍如何实现MySQL统计分组总数的方法,帮助你快速掌握这一技能。
## 实现步骤
下面是实现MySQL统计分组总数的步骤概述,我们将对每个步骤进行详细说明。
| 步骤 | 描述 |
| ---- | ---- |
| 1
原创
2023-07-17 08:21:19
419阅读
# MySQL 多张表查询并统计行数的实现
在数据库开发中,使用 SQL 语句查询多张表并获取行数是一个常见的需求。对于刚入行的小白来说,了解整个流程并逐步学习 SQL 语法是非常重要的。本文将指导你如何实现 MySQL 多张表查询并进行行数统计。
## 1. 整体流程
我们可以将整个过程分为以下几个步骤:
| 步骤 | 内容
原创
2024-10-16 06:23:53
128阅读
原创作者: 卢子同样一个任务,一个人花了5小时,吃了很多苦,做到60分;另一个人花了5分钟,轻轻松松,做到了80分。你会给第一个人点赞,夸她棒吗?在职场,过程不重要,结果才是最重要的。1.格式相同的表格,要在第一个表汇总后面所有表格D列的总量。 格式相同的表,多少个都一样,一个SUM函数就秒杀了。=SUM('4.1:4.7'!D3)语法:SUM(起始表格名称:结束表格名称!单元格)表格
# 如何实现MySQL统计分组和查询后分组
## 流程图
```mermaid
flowchart TD
A[准备查询数据] --> B[对数据进行分组]
B --> C[进行统计计算]
C --> D[显示结果]
```
## 整体流程
在实现MySQL统计分组和查询后分组的过程中,需要分为以下几个步骤:
1. 准备查询数据
2. 对数据进行分组
3. 进行统计
原创
2024-03-25 07:45:01
42阅读
# MySQL按天统计分组
在实际的数据库操作中,经常会遇到需要按天统计数据并进行分组的需求。这种需求在各种统计分析场景中都很常见,比如每天用户的登录次数、每天销售额等。MySQL作为一款常用的关系型数据库,提供了丰富的函数和语法来帮助我们实现这种功能。本文将介绍如何使用MySQL来按天统计分组,并提供相应的代码示例。
## 数据表设计
首先,我们需要设计一个示例数据表来模拟需要统计的数据。
原创
2024-07-01 03:51:20
58阅读
# MySQL 统计分组人数的实现
## 1. 简介
MySQL是一种常用的关系型数据库管理系统,用于存储和管理大量的数据。在实际开发中,我们经常需要统计分组人数,例如统计每个城市的用户数量。本文将介绍如何使用MySQL实现这个功能。
## 2. 实现步骤
下面是实现统计分组人数的整个流程,可以用表格展示步骤。
| 步骤 | 描述 |
| ---- | ---- |
| 步骤1 | 创建一
原创
2023-08-31 13:25:36
164阅读
# MySQL 统计分组的条数
## 引言
MySQL 是一种流行的关系型数据库管理系统,用于存储和管理大量的数据。在实际的开发过程中,我们经常需要对数据进行统计和分组,以便更好地分析和处理数据。本文将介绍如何使用 MySQL 来实现统计分组的条数,帮助刚入行的开发者快速掌握这个技巧。
## 整体流程
下面是实现统计分组的条数的整体流程:
| 步骤 | 描述 |
|---|---|
| 步
原创
2024-02-08 06:19:24
57阅读
# Java对分组统计数据再统计分组
## 概述
在实际开发中,经常会遇到需要对数据进行分组统计,然后再对这些分组进行二次统计的情况。本文将介绍如何使用Java实现这一需求,同时向新手开发者详细解释每一步的操作。
## 流程
首先,让我们整理一下实现这一需求的步骤:
| 步骤 | 操作 |
| --- | --- |
| 1 | 根据需求,对数据进行分组统计 |
| 2 | 对分组后的数据再
原创
2024-05-02 07:08:51
90阅读
MongoDB聚合# 求和 - $sum
# _id:null 表示无分组条件,一条数据一组
# 查询有几行数据
db.coll1.aggregate([{$group:{_id:null},count:{$sum:1}}]);
# 查询以名字分组,每个组的总年龄
db.coll1.aggregate([{$group:{_id:$name},sum_age:{$sum:$age}}]);
转载
2023-08-01 15:03:11
514阅读
# MySQL分组后行专列实现
## 引言
在数据库中,我们经常需要对数据进行分组,并将分组后的结果按照一定的方式展示。MySQL提供了一种分组后行转列的操作,即将多行数据转换为一行。本文将介绍如何在MySQL中实现分组后行转列,并详细说明每一步需要做什么。
## 整体流程
```mermaid
journey
title MySQL分组后行专列实现
section 步骤1
原创
2024-01-18 04:43:38
47阅读
# MySQL 分组后行号
在使用 MySQL 数据库进行数据查询时,有时我们需要对数据进行分组,并为每个分组中的行添加行号。这种情况经常出现在需要对数据进行排序,并将排序后的数据进行分组展示的场景中。MySQL 提供了一种方法来实现这个需求,即使用变量来生成分组后的行号。
## 什么是行号?
行号是指数据在表中的位置序号,它代表了数据在表中的相对位置。行号可以根据不同的排序规则来决定,例如
原创
2023-11-10 04:05:51
187阅读
# Python中分组后行转列的数据处理技巧
在数据分析和处理过程中,我们经常需要对数据进行分组,并在分组后将行数据转换为列数据。Python作为一种强大的编程语言,提供了多种方法来实现这一功能。本文将介绍如何使用Python进行分组后行转列的操作,并提供相应的代码示例。
## 分组后行转列的应用场景
在实际应用中,分组后行转列的场景非常广泛。例如,在财务分析中,我们可能需要对不同部门的销售
原创
2024-07-17 05:13:07
70阅读
PostgreSQL表的行数统计 在很多情况下我们需要知道一个表的记录数有多少。如果你发现你有这样的需求,你还应该问问这样的统计的精确度到底又多高。如果你在做会计报表,你需要非常的精确。如果你做一个网页的记数器,可能有一些误差也是允许的。 使用count(*) 传统的计算一个表的行数的方法是使用count(*),但是count(*)非常的慢,尤其是对于一个大表而言。webstat=# sele
转载
2010-05-27 14:34:00
363阅读
2评论
一、如何实现分组统计groupby:先对数据分组,然后在每个分组上应用聚合函数、转换函数
通过三个实例来了解pandas是如何实现分组统计的
一、分组使用聚合函数做数据统计
二、遍历groupby的结果理解执行流程
三、实例分组探索天气数据导入数据import pandas as pd
import numpy as np
# 加上这一句,能在jupyter notebook展示matplot图表
转载
2024-08-01 00:07:38
53阅读
PostgreSQL表的行数统计 在很多情况下我们需要知道一个表的记录数有多少。如果你发现你有这样的需求,你还应该问问这样的统计的精确度到底
转载
2010-05-27 14:34:00
268阅读
2评论
# MongoDB 统计分组的总条数
## 简介
MongoDB 是一种开源的、面向文档的 NoSQL 数据库,具有高性能、灵活的数据模型和强大的查询能力。在实际应用中,我们经常需要根据某个字段进行分组并统计分组的总条数。本文将介绍如何使用 MongoDB 实现这一功能,并提供相应的代码示例。
## MongoDB 数据模型
MongoDB 是一种文档数据库,数据以 BSON(Binary
原创
2023-10-08 08:57:48
130阅读
# MySQL 统计分组排序 取最大
在现代数据库管理中,MySQL是一种非常流行的关系型数据库系统。数据统计和分析是数据库应用的重要部分,尤其是当我们需要对数据进行分组、排序及取最大值的操作时。本文将为您详细介绍如何在MySQL中实现这些功能,并提供相关的代码示例。
## 数据库背景和意义
在数据分析中,分组是指将一组数据按照特定的条件进行划分,以便于进行统计和分析。排序则是对数据进行升序
原创
2024-08-24 04:21:56
53阅读